How to create a combined notice message for workers:

Step 1: Identify the notice that need to be communicated.

In this case, there is an existing notice about excavation on site that is running until the end of the week. Additionally, a note needs to be added about a crane that will be on site for the day.

Step 2: Create a new notice message that combines both of these messages.

This can be done in a variety of ways, such as adding to an existing notice or creating a new one.

Step 3: Ensure that the message is visible to workers when they sign on for the day.

This can be done by adding it to the sign-on process or ensuring that it is displayed prominently on the worker's device.

Step 4: Have workers acknowledge the message before starting work.

This can be done by requiring them to read and sign off on the message in the sign-on process or through a separate acknowledgement process.

Step 5: Monitor worker compliance.

Once workers have acknowledged the combined message, it will be recorded for your records and you will be in a position to start inspecting compliance on site.
